Question 1143440: A pilot in a helicopter spots a landing pad below.If the angle of depression is 73° and the horizontal distance to the pad is 1200 feet,what is the altitude of the helicopter?

The altitude   H = 1200*tan(73°)  ft.


Use your calculator.
